Youngblood Brass Band is actually not from Brooklyn; they originated in Oregon, Wisconsin. Here are some interesting facts about the Youngblood Brass Band:
Formation: The Youngblood Brass Band was formed in 1995 by students from Oregon High School in Oregon, Wisconsin. They initially started as a traditional New Orleans brass band but later incorporated various other musical influences.
Musical Style: The band's style is a fusion of traditional brass band music with elements of hip-hop, jazz, funk, and rock. This unique blend has earned them a reputation as an innovative and genre-blurring group.
Independent Spirit: Youngblood Brass Band is known for their independent approach to music. They have self-released most of their albums and have a strong DIY ethos.
Notable Albums: One of their most acclaimed albums is "Center:Level:Roar," released in 2003. It received critical acclaim for its genre-defying sound.
International Recognition: The band has toured extensively and gained a global following. They've performed at major music festivals and venues around the world.
Unique Instrumentation: Youngblood Brass Band's instrumentation typically includes brass instruments like trumpets, trombones, and saxophones, along with a rhythm section that includes drums and percussion.
Social and Political Commentary: Their lyrics often tackle social and political issues, making their music not only enjoyable but also thought-provoking.
Influence on Brass Band Revival: The band has been influential in the revival of brass band music, inspiring a new generation of musicians to explore this genre in innovative ways.
While the Youngblood Brass Band isn't based in Brooklyn, they have made a significant impact on the music scene with their distinctive style and approach to brass band music.
